January 2026 Newsletter

With 2025 now behind us, we want to say a heartfelt thank you to everyone who has supported Focus4Hope throughout the year and for all your donations, support, events you’ve helped facilitate. We really couldn’t do it without you.

Our Big Christmas Project was a huge success last year and only made possible by the generosity of local businesses, organisations and individuals. Thanks to your kindness, we were able to support 446 families and bring comfort and joy to many at Christmas.

Throughout December, our community lunches continued to grow, and our Annual Seniors Christmas Lunch brought people together to share food, laughter and connection, ensuring no one felt alone at Christmas.

As we look ahead to 2026, we are excited to continue building on this work and reaching even more people with care, dignity and hope.

In 2025 your donations allowed us to…

A Month Powered by Your Generosity

2025 a year filled with kindness and connection, and with your amazing support we were able to touch so many lives with creativity, comfort, and care. Here’s a look at what we achieved together:

  • 3272 homeless meals were handed out to people in Leeds
  • 853 attendees joined our Monday Coffee & Craft Clubs – building friendships through creativity
  • Supported 551 households with our social supermarket
  • Hosted 384 elderly days out
  • 80 people attended our Christmas dinner
  • Handed out 293 crisis parcels to those in need
  • 1786 Community Warmth meals shared – warming both hearts and bellies
  • Hosted 240 Afternoon Teas and cinema trips with seniors
  • 78 starter kits provided for new homes – helping people take their next step with dignity

Whether you gave time, money, skills or simply cheered us on, you’re a vital part of this journey. Thank you for standing with us.

It’s not too late to get involved or sponsor The Big Bradford Bulls Sleepout 2026!

Join us on 30th January at Odsal Stadium, proudly sponsored by La Romantica Beds, for a powerful night under the stars as we raise vital funds for Focus4Hope and the Bradford Bulls Foundation.

This is your chance to take on a meaningful challenge that directly supports vulnerable people across West Yorkshire. Grab your sleeping bag, rally your friends, and get ready to make a real difference.

If you would prefer to stay warm at home, you can still support the cause by donating. Every contribution helps.

The evening begins at 6pm, with entertainment throughout the night before we settle down to try and get some sleep. Hot food will be available to purchase, and you are welcome to bring your own. The bar will also be open for drinks.

Sleeping out in the January cold is not easy. It is a real test of resilience and compassion, offering just a glimpse of what many people face every night. As a thank you, everyone who takes part will receive a free ticket to the first Bradford Bulls game of the season.

It will be cold (very cold!) 
But together we will stand in solidarity with those experiencing homelessness across West Yorkshire.

We are finalists for the ‘Charity of the Year’ award at the Community Spirit Awards 2026!

We’re incredibly proud to share that Focus4Hope has been named a finalist in the Charity of the Year category at the Calderdale Community Spirit Awards 2026.

These awards, organised by the Community Foundation for Calderdale, celebrate the amazing local charities and volunteers who work tirelessly to make Calderdale a better, kinder place to live and work. To be recognised alongside so many inspiring organisations is a huge honour.

This nomination belongs to our dedicated team, volunteers, partners and supporters. Thank you for believing in our mission and supporting the work we do every day.

We’re so proud to represent our community and can’t wait to celebrate with everyone involved.

Fortnightly Homeless Feeds

Every other Friday, our team is in Leeds City Centre supporting over 100 rough sleepers with hot meals, drinks, essentials - and sleeping bags.

Even in summer, nights can be cold and unsafe. A sleeping bag offers warmth and comfort when there’s nowhere else to turn.

Craft & Create Club

Join us every other Monday for a friendly arts & crafts session with fun activities for all abilities, no experience needed. Sessions alternate between our Brighouse hub (12 Huddersfield Road, access via Bethel Street car park) and the café in Elland Community Hub. Thanks to Staying Well Calderdale, it’s completely free, so just bring yourself and enjoy getting creative.
